Body Protection Compound-157 Explained: A Primer on This Powerful Compound

BPC-157, often known as Body Protection Compound-157, is a synthetic peptide initially derived from a protein found in pig stomach tissue . This relatively new compound has gained significant attention in the past few years due to its potential healing and repairing properties. Investigations suggest it appears to benefit several conditions, such as ligament damage , joint pain, and even intestinal problems . While still under intensive research , preliminary findings imply that BPC-157 stimulates cellular regeneration , alleviates discomfort, and supports vascular perfusion.

While early reports surrounding BPC-157 have fostered considerable interest , a careful review of its tangible benefits is vital. Numerous online platforms tout its capability * CJC-1295 for almost everything of regenerative purposes , from speeding up muscle healing to addressing chronic conditions . However , the scientific research currently demonstrates a constrained scope of validated benefits.

  • Research mostly concentrate on ligament restoration and reducing pain.
  • Animal research imply potential , but clinical findings are still few.
  • Additional study is required to completely understand the ongoing safety and efficacy of this compound for various ailments .
Consequently, while BPC-157 presents interesting possibilities , it's essential to approach its application with realistic hopes and seek recommendations from a qualified medical .
